With the weather forecast predicting pleasant conditions, a field of 27 golfers took to the Penola Golf Club layout on Saturday.
However, in true South East fashion the weather turned a little damp but this did not deter the players who were all determined to put in a good score in the last round of the club's stableford trophy. The winner in the A grade was the president, Shane Anderson, who came in with 38 points. Anderson had eight pars, which yielded him 23 points and only one wipe out being the only blemish saw him head off the rest of the field. Lindsay Storer was runner-up with 37 who had ti survive a five-way countback to claim the honours. His last nine got him over the line with a one-over par for 21 points. Third was Greg Hutchesson who cannot seem to keep it all together to get the win. He had a good back nine shooting two-over for 21 points also. The next three players also had 37 with Tony Gleeson edging out Leo Price and Peter Docking. This was thanks to his back nine for a 41 off the stick. The B grade was won by Dean Moore with 38 points. Moore is slowly coming back to his old form and the handicapper will be watching him closely over the next few months. He had two bad holes on the par 5's which definitely cost him the outright win. The runner-up was Shane McPherson who had 36 points. Unlike his playing partners he could not quite get to 37. In third was Allen Meyer with 33 points followed by Dave Boyd with 32. The nearest to the pins were won by Lindsay Storer on the seventh and Steven Skeer. Again there was no player that could hit the 16th green. The much sort after chocolate was won by Curt Evans who was a gracious winner. This week will be the Rabobank Monthly Medal and hopefully a good turnout will again see some great scores.
